开始制作
首页> 行业资讯> APP运营> 资讯详情

长期维护指南:让App活过5年+的系统化策略

2025-07-20 15:00:00 来自于应用公园

现如今许多App如流星般划过,发布即巅峰,随后用户流失、更新停滞,最终黯然退场。真正成功的应用往往能穿越周期,持续服务用户5年、10年甚至更久。如何突破“应用短命”的魔咒? 这份系统化的App长期维护指南,正是为打造“长寿”应用而生。

一、 根基稳固:架构与代码的可维护性
模块化设计: 将应用拆分为独立、低耦合的功能模块,像乐高积木般灵活组合与更新。当某个功能需要调整或技术栈升级时,无需牵一发而动全身。
清晰文档: 完善的代码注释、架构设计文档、API说明是团队协作和新人上手的“导航图”。随时间推移,清晰的文档价值远超代码本身。
编码规范: 强制执行统一的代码风格与最佳实践,大幅降低理解成本与潜在缺陷。定期进行代码审查,保持代码库整洁。
依赖管理: 谨慎选择第三方库/服务,定期审查和更新依赖项,避免技术债累积导致安全漏洞或兼容性问题。

二、 持续进化:敏捷迭代与用户反馈闭环
小步快跑: 摒弃“大版本”思维,采用持续集成/持续部署(CI/CD),实现功能快速、安全上线,及时响应用户和市场变化。
数据驱动: 深入分析用户行为数据(留存、功能使用率、转化路径)、崩溃报告、性能监控,让优化决策有据可依。
倾听用户: 建立畅通反馈渠道(应用内反馈、社区、客服),系统化收集、分析用户声音,让产品演进始终围绕真实需求。
A/B测试: 对关键改动(如UI设计、新功能、算法策略)进行科学测试,用数据验证效果,降低迭代风险。

三、 质量保障:自动化与监控无处不在
全面自动化测试: 构建强大的自动化测试套件(单元测试、集成测试、UI测试),确保每次更新不破坏核心功能,是长期稳定的基石。
健壮监控告警: 对应用性能(启动时间、卡顿率)、崩溃率、关键业务指标、服务器状态进行实时监控,设置智能告警,问题早发现早解决。
定期回归测试: 在重大更新或依赖升级后,进行充分的人工回归测试,覆盖核心用户体验路径。
崩溃分析优先: 建立快速响应机制,优先解决高影响崩溃,保障基本用户体验。

四、 拥抱变化:技术栈与生态演进
技术雷达扫描: 定期评估新技术、新框架、新平台特性(如新iOS/Android版本、折叠屏适配、新硬件能力),评估引入价值。
渐进式重构: 技术债不可避免。规划并执行渐进式重构,逐步替换老旧组件,避免一次性大规模重写风险。
平台合规: 密切关注苹果App Store、Google Play等平台政策、审核指南及接口变化,确保应用持续合规上架。
安全至上: 定期进行安全审计与渗透测试,及时修复漏洞。安全是长期信任的基础。

五、 团队与知识传承:人的力量
知识共享: 鼓励代码评审、技术分享、建立内部Wiki。避免知识集中于个别人,降低人员变动风险。
新人友好: 完善的Onboarding流程、清晰的开发环境配置文档、易于理解的代码库,让新成员快速产生价值。
培养“主人翁”意识: 鼓励团队关注产品长期健康发展,对技术债和潜在风险负责。

案例启示:某头部金融App的5年+之路
某知名金融App上线超过7年,用户量持续增长。其核心实践包括:
1.  架构演进: 从早期MVC逐步迁移到模块化、响应式架构。
2.  自动化覆盖: 关键路径自动化测试覆盖率达85%,大幅提升发布信心。
3.  月度“健康日”: 固定时间处理技术债、更新文档、进行小规模重构。
4.  用户反馈闭环: 产品团队直接对接核心用户社群,需求直达。

结语:长期主义制胜
App的长盛不衰绝非偶然。遵循这份App长期维护指南,将架构可持续性、持续迭代进化、自动化质量保障、技术前瞻性以及团队知识管理作为核心支柱,你的App就能突破“短命”魔咒,在5年、10年甚至更长的生命周期里持续创造价值,赢得用户忠诚。立即审视你的应用维护策略,为它的“长寿”投资吧!
粤公网安备 44030602002171号      粤ICP备15056436号-2

在线咨询

立即咨询

售前咨询热线

13590461663

[关闭]
应用公园微信

官方微信自助客服

[关闭]